Early in his career, Bill Gates was the epitome of the relentless grind. Sixteen-hour workdays were standard. Vacations? Basically nonexistent. He built Microsoft on sheer intensity and discipline, treating downtime as a luxury the company couldn't afford.



But here's where it gets interesting. Fast forward to now, and Gates is publicly advocating for working less. The guy who practically lived at his desk is suddenly singing a different tune about rest and recovery.

It's a striking shift that's worth paying attention to—especially for builders and founders grinding through crypto markets. The question isn't just whether Gates changed his mind. It's what that change signals about sustainable success versus the myth of the infinite hustle.
